The HAECO Group is an independent global provider of high-quality MRO services. We offer a broad range of aviation products and services that enable our customers to operate their aircraft, engines and components safely and efficiently. Headquartered in Hong Kong since 1950, our global reach has extended as we have grown. We now have operations throughout the Asia-Pacific region, Americas and other parts of the world.

Based at Hong Kong International Airport (HKIA), HAECO Hong Kong offer a full range of services including airframe services, line services, component services, engine services, inventory technical management, cabin solutions, freighter conversions, technical training and AOG support.

Position Description

This role ensures projects to be executed efficiently by monitoring progress, adjusting capacity plans, and proposing solutions to meet milestones. It is crucial for optimizing resources, supporting recruitment, and aiding decision-making to maintain operational excellence.

What You'll Do

  • Solution Proposals: Develop and propose alternative solutions for capacity rearrangements to meet project milestones. Minimize impact on hangar operations and future capacity plans.
  • Manpower Availability Support: Assist the Resources Planning team by providing reliable data on manpower availability for new business inquiries.
  • Closely monitor & verify WIP project progress with Takt team / BM Managers, review whether capacity replan is needed
  • Reserve / replan capacity considering
    • project priority
    • trade capacity availability
    • V0 & V1 workload plan from TET & TAKT team
    • Potential risk of TRT extension
  • Project future trade workload to support BM Development Manager with HC recruitment
What You'll Need

  • A minimum of 2 years’ experience in the aviation industry, with exposure in Project Management, capacity planning or operations analysis
  • Strong proficiency in data analysis and statistical methods, with the ability to interpret complex data sets and derive actionable insights
  • Experience with capacity modelling tools or techniques to forecast resource requirements and optimize utilization
  • Familiarity with software applications for capacity planning, project management, and data visualization (e.g. Excel, SQL, Power Platform, Tableau)
  • Able to work under tight schedule
  • A recognized university degree in Production or Industrial Engineering or Data Sciences or related disciplines but not essential
